Transaction 65b60d4877080fdff4879f90e2fd830024e35d05c6e0f7955ad51c0afb22fe2d

1 Input
1 Outputs
  • 65b60d4877080fdff4879f90e2fd830024e35d05c6e0f7955ad51c0afb22fe2d:0
  • value  1576935
    address  3FpXwv2DDHzeX1Qzv24DWNcdD7Lg3owqpR